Safe Drinking Water

Safe drinking water is also known as potable water. It is water, which is safe to use for drinking, domestic purpose, and food production. Water is available from ground surfaces, precipitation, desalinated seawater, and surface water. Contaminated water causes diarrhea, hepatitis A, typhoid, cholera, and polio.
